GENBAND Ranked Number 29 in Deloitte Wireless Fast 50

 

 

Wireless Media Gateway Has Driven the Company’s
596 Percent Revenue Growth

 

October 24, 2007, Plano, TX - GENBAND Inc., a market-leading developer of next-generation IP gateways and application solutions has been named to Deloitte's Wireless Fast 50 Program, a ranking of the 50 fastest growing wireless companies by Deloitte & Touche USA LLP, one of the nation’s leading professional services organizations.  Rankings are based on the percentage fiscal year revenue growth over five years from 2002–2006.

 

To qualify for the Wireless Fast 50, companies must have had operating revenues of at least $50,000 in 2002 and $5,000,000 in 2006.  They must own proprietary wireless technology or proprietary wireless intellectual property that contributes to a significant portion of their operating revenues or devote a significant proportion of revenues to the research and development of wireless technology. 

 

Additionally, GENBAND's increase in revenues resulted in a ranking of 22 out of the top 50 in the Technology Fast 50 for Texas.  The Technology Fast 50 Program for Texas is a ranking of the 50 fastest growing technology, media, telecommunications, and life sciences companies in the area by Deloitte & Touche USA LLP.

 

Fueling this rapid rise was the GENBAND 8000 Wireless Media Gateway.  GENBAND shipped a record 7 million ports of this product during 2006 and over 26 million since product availability, establishing GENBAND as the worldwide market share leader in port shipments for all categories of media gateways. A critical component of any high-density wireless and wireline solution, the 8000 Wireless Media Gateway has been at the heart of network solutions worldwide for over five years.  In June this year, GENBAND unveiled the next-generation of this product with the G9 Converged Media Gateway. Optimized for fixed and mobile IP network deployments, the G9 platform represents a significant enhancement of GENBAND’s worldwide, market share-leading 8000 platform.
